Headlight fuses for a 2001 Nissan Pathfinder are located in the engine compartment on the passenger side right behind the battery. You should be able to see and take the cover off a rectangular plastic box about 2" by 5" long. The two 15A headlight fuses are marked. Joe.
To replace the headlight motor on a 240 SX Nissan, unhook the positive cable on the battery first. Then take a picture of the headlight motor before taking the old one off. Remove the wires and screws holding the other motor in place, then place in the new motor, tighten the screws, and hook up the wires while looking at the picture. Connect the battery cable.
